Henna

Professional henna

Depending on the manufacturer, henna is available in the form of a dry powder or a ready-made dye. For eyebrow artists, the second option is preferable - it is more convenient and faster.

Henna is available in different shades, so at the initial stage you will need to buy at least 3 jars. A professional and experienced master should have more shades - 6, 9 or even 12.

Henna is sold in sets or 1 unit. For example, the Henna brand has ready-made henna kits of 3 bottles per package. Each set has its own color type - there are options for brown-haired women, brunettes, and blondes.

If you take single shades and more budget brands, then pay attention to Irisk. The manufacturer offers henna in tubes, in different shades to match the hair color. The cost of one tube is from 300 rubles.

Dye

Eyebrow dye

The paint most often comes in the form of a cream - it does not need to be diluted and you definitely won’t make a mistake in the proportions. Please note that all paints require the use of an oxide - a developing emulsion. For some brands it comes complete with paint, but for others you will have to buy it separately.

Powder coatings are rare and unpopular - no one wants to waste time on preparation.

The most popular brands are RefectoCil Awf Color, Estel Professional, Schwarzkopf Professional, Kodi. Most likely, you will have to combine different manufacturers, since their choice of colors is limited. The exceptions are Kodi and Schwarzkopf Professional - they have 10-15 shades in their palette.

Eyebrow pencil

Every girl knows what a contour pencil is. Similar cosmetics can be used for both lips and eyebrows. Let's consider the advantages of a pencil in the latter case.

  1. It is easy to create clear and regular lines.
  2. You can choose a shade and change color often. This is especially true if you like to experiment with your look and change your image.
  3. It’s convenient to select the shape and adjust it; you can have several looks in reserve for different occasions.
  4. Affordable. You can choose a pencil to suit any pocket, and similar cosmetics are sold in every store.

To choose a good pencil, you need to understand how it differs from other representatives of the market. First of all, you need to pay attention to the color; all shades are divided into brown, gray, light and black. Each of these categories carries several color options.

The next parameter is the hardness or softness of the lead. The soft pencil is well suited for girls with dry skin types. It can also be used if you know for sure that you will not be exposed to precipitation, for example, at home, if you drive or wear makeup for work. Hard lead has a denser consistency and fits well if your skin is oily. Also, such a pencil will not melt in the sun or rain.

Manufacturers choose different shapes to make their product as convenient as possible. Depending on your own preferences, you can choose a mechanical or automatic type, take a single-sided or double-sided pencil, choose a model with a brush, tassel or thread.

One of the most variable characteristics of an eyebrow pencil is its consistency; there can be many differences here.

Powdery

It is this type of pencil that is most often used in professional makeup. The thing is that this is a very long-lasting cosmetic, it fits well on oily skin, and will not wash off if you accidentally run your hand through the hairs or in hot weather. Dry strokes make eyebrows expressive, but natural. If you need to make a brighter shade, you can always dampen the hairs a little.

Wax

This pencil does not add color to the hairs; it is needed for modeling and styling unruly hairs. It contains beeswax and vitamin E, which fix the makeup result for a long time. A similar product is applied after color shading, but it can also be used independently if the natural color of the eyebrows suits you.

Liquid pencil

It is easy to apply and gives bright, rich color. However, if used incorrectly, this type of pencil may leak, so pay attention to the instructions.

Pencil paint

This product is an alternative to permanent makeup. If you are tired of painting your eyebrows every day, but are not yet ready for radical measures, then this product is just for you. This makeup will last on the skin for 2 – 3 days.

Eyebrow powder

This is perhaps the newest eyebrow corrector, but it has already gained popularity in the market. Powder is often confused with shadows, without noticing the differences between them, but meanwhile it is an excellent independent tool for changing the color and shape of eyebrows.

Unlike shadows, powder can be transparent; its color is less saturated and more matte. Another advantage of powder is that it applies better and lasts longer. But the main difference is the purpose. The shadows are designed to color the eyebrows, while the powder rather adds additional volume, removing clumped hairs.

Most often, such a product is sold in sets. This can be powder with wax or with a pencil. The first option is more common; it is convenient to add volume and light tint to the hairs, and then fix the result with gel. In another case, you can draw the contours with a pencil and then smooth them with powder. Modeling and styling products

Paste

Eyebrow paste

Paste is an oil-based product that is used to determine the architecture of the future eyebrow before coloring. Due to the fact that the paste is white, the client will be able to clearly assess the shape, length and width of the eyebrows even before coloring.

The paste is offered by CC Brow, Henna, PmExpert.

Wax for depilation

Wax is a means for removing excess hair and correcting the shape of natural eyebrows.

For the procedure you can use:

  • regular depilatory wax. Sold in the form of granules that need to be melted in a wax melter. Wax for use on the face is available from Evabond, BrowXenna, WowBrow;
  • wax strips. There are special small strips specifically for eyebrow waxing. If you want to use this depilation method, take a look at the product from CC Brow, VOX, RefectoCil.

About using wax to correct eyebrows >>

Gel

Eyebrow gel is a means of fixing hairs in the desired position. It comes in a small bottle with an applicator, like a mascara, only slightly smaller. It is used by professionals who provide styling services, as well as by women at home.

Types of gels:

  • classic transparent . Performs only one function - fixes hairs. Does not give any tint and is not visible after drying. The brand has NYX, Sexy Brow, CC Brow;
  • tint . After application to the eyebrows, it fixes the hairs and also gives them a light tint. Available in classic colors - brown, wheat, and in extreme colors - purple, green, blue, pink. Featured by NYX, Vivien Sabo, Sourcils Styler.
  • gel cream Unlike previous types, it looks more like eyebrow pomade rather than gel. Spread with a slanted brush. The main thing is to have time to comb your eyebrows with a comb before the gel-cream hardens. Available in different shades - blond, brown. Introduced by L'Oreal.

Soap

Eyebrow soap

Eyebrow soap is another product for styling and fixing hairs. Unlike gels, it applies thinner, does not stick hairs together and leaves eyebrows airy. Apply with a round brush.

We are talking about a special soap, but some women perfectly replace it with regular soap - glycerin or baby soap at home. This option, of course, is not suitable for professional eyebrow artists - at least it is not presentable.

Zola, Brow Soap, Kapous produce their own eyebrow soap.

Styling wax

Not to be confused with hair removal wax.

Eyebrow wax is a product based on natural or synthetic wax that allows you to fix the hairs in the desired position. It goes on without color and perfectly holds the desired position of the hair throughout the day.

According to many, wax is “heavy”. Eyebrows, of course, do not get tired, but walking around all day with wax on your face is not easy.

Available in the form:

  • pencil;
  • bottle with applicator;
  • packaging without an applicator - this wax is applied with a round brush.

If you decide to, take a closer look at wax brands Kapous, Estel, Shik.

Remover

A remover is a product for removing paint from the skin that got there when drawing a future eyebrow.

There are two types of removers:

  • for henna;
  • for paint.

It is advisable to use a remover with paint from the same company - only in this case the manufacturer guarantees the result. The brands are the same as the paint - Estel, RefectoCil, Kodi.

Stripping liquid

Oxide

Oxide is an emulsion that develops paint and is mixed into it before application. Each brand offering paint has its own oxide - CC Brow, Henna, Estel.

It is important that each paint must use its own oxide, otherwise the coloring result is unpredictable.

Consumables

Gloves

Work gloves

When working with eyebrows – it doesn’t matter whether it’s tinting, lamination or extensions, be sure to use gloves. They are:

  • nitrile;
  • vinyl:
  • latex.

Vinyl and nitrile gloves are hypoallergenic, therefore suitable for workers with increased sensitivity and a tendency to allergies. Gloves must be selected in size and fit the hand - only in this case will they last the entire procedure and not tear. The size range of gloves, like clothing, is determined by letter indicators - XS, S, M, L, XL.

When choosing between powdered and powder-free gloves, give preference to the latter - they allow you to hold tools more confidently.

Masks

Masks protect the face from fumes produced by dyes and eyebrow tinting products, and also prevent particles of the master’s saliva from getting onto the client’s mucous membranes.

There are masks:

  • disposable;
  • reusable.

You can use both in your work, but when using reusable masks, it is important to follow the rules for handling them:

  1. After 2-3 hours, the mask should be removed and replaced with a clean one;
  2. Wash the used reusable mask with soapy water and then apply heat to it - the easiest way is with an iron with steam setting;
  3. After steam exposure, the mask must be dried with the same iron, but without steam.

Caring for reusable masks takes time, so it is better to give preference to disposable ones.

Cotton buds

Cotton swabs are used to remove excess paint from the skin, as well as to smooth out the contour of the future eyebrow.

Most often they are found in offices where they do eyebrow tinting, but we recommend that all eyebrow artists have a set - remove a drop of paint here, wipe a pencil somewhere.

There is no need to buy any special sticks - the simplest ones in any supermarket or cosmetics store will do. Experienced craftsmen appreciated the cone-shaped cotton swabs from the brand “Ya Samaya” - they say they are an irreplaceable thing. Try it, maybe you will like it too.

Cotton pads

Cotton pads are used for makeup removal, chlorhexidine treatment, dye removal and other manipulations. Like cotton swabs, every master should have discs.

Cotton pads differ in thickness, as well as in the way the two halves are combined - some are glued, and some are stitched. Stitched cotton pads are usually denser and do not disintegrate into fibers. There is practically no difference in price between stitched and glued ones.

I know that some artists remove makeup with reusable sponges - don’t do that. The porous environment of the sponge is a cozy place for the development of bacteria, which will be safely transferred to the client’s face upon first contact.

To maintain their sterility, it is not enough to wash with a soapy solution - heat is required. Only sponges will not withstand 180 degrees of dry heat; it is impossible to sterilize them.

Bandage strips

They are used for wax depilation - in other cases they are not needed. There are no bandages suitable for eyebrows, so you can use classic ones for sugaring, cut into small strips 7*1.5 cm.

Strips of cotton fabric are also used for the procedure, but this is more of a home option and not for a professional.

Look at the bandages from Aravia, WhiteLine.

Spatulas

Spatulas for work

Like bandages, spatulas are used to correct eyebrows with wax. Unlike conventional spatulas for sugaring, they are smaller in size - 0.5*10 cm. The length can vary from 7 to 15 cm. This does not affect the quality of work - it is more a question of convenience for each individual master.

Hair extensions

The hairs are relevant for artists who are proficient in eyebrow extension techniques. Available in different shades, mostly brown and black, and with different curves. The hairs also differ in thickness - from 0.06 mm to 0.15 mm. The length of the hairs is usually from 4 to 8 mm.

All parameters are selected to suit the characteristics of the client who is undergoing extensions. Eyebrow hairs are sold by Lovely, MyBrows, Verdi.

Matte dry eyeshadow

With the growing popularity of wide eyebrows, dry shadows for drawing them out have also become fashionable. The contour pencil in this situation looks unnatural. And it takes more time to complete the procedure. Using dry shadows is much easier and more convenient. In addition, they give a natural effect. Eyebrow corrector shadows are highly durable, which is especially important when working with oilier skin in the forehead area.

The product is applied with a brush or applicator. If your eyebrows are sparse, then it is better to use long-lasting shadows containing a high percentage of wax. Before drawing, you need to comb the hairs with a brush to give them shape and remove dust or powder. Apply shadows in small portions. Excess is carefully removed with a cotton pad. After application, you can seal the effect with a transparent gel. Well-known manufacturers offer dry eyebrow shadows in sets of two or three shades. The lighter one is recommended to be applied to the area under the eyebrow, and the darker one directly to the hairs.
